# #83076c

A color — warm, vivid, dark, playful, bold, luxury. Deterministic analysis from BrandSweets (no inference).

## Values

- Hex: `#83076c`
- RGB: rgb(131, 7, 108)
- HSL: hsl(311, 90%, 27%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.417 0.177 338.3)
- Relative luminance: 0.0606

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 9.49: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A pass
- On black (#000000): 2.21:1 — AA fail, AA-large fail,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#d50bb0 (4.5:1); AA: background → #b3b3b3 (4.53:1); AAA: text → #f651d8 (7.09:1); AAA: background → #dedede (7.06:1)
